Tarquin's Seaweed Farm
by Porcupine Tree
Originally intended as an elaborate joke project, Steven Wilson recorded this debut cassette entirely alone in his bedroom studio. Blending long, sprawling psychedelic instrumentals with deeply satirical fake band history, the music draws heavily from 1970s space rock and Krautrock experiments. What began as a pastiche ultimately evolved into one of the most significant modern progressive rock careers.
